"Failure to eradicate Helicobacter pylori can lead to peptic ulcer recurrence and gastric malignancy. Therefore, the objective of this study was to develop a noninvasive method for determining whether H. pylori infection was eradicated with antibiotic-based triple therapy. A total of 17 patients with duodenal ulcer (DU) and 17 with gastric ulcer (GU) were evaluated both before and after treatment," scientists in Taiwan report.
